diff options
author | Alvaro Herrera <alvherre@alvh.no-ip.org> | 2009-03-08 16:07:12 +0000 |
---|---|---|
committer | Alvaro Herrera <alvherre@alvh.no-ip.org> | 2009-03-08 16:07:12 +0000 |
commit | c3b5d2f1383bb96a52dcc75dedca02ad42fc7850 (patch) | |
tree | 4898bc7886e11e41a28740ac470244f4b85bf0c9 /src/backend/utils/init/miscinit.c | |
parent | 387efd364817f4890552b0687041930370239621 (diff) | |
download | postgresql-c3b5d2f1383bb96a52dcc75dedca02ad42fc7850.tar.gz postgresql-c3b5d2f1383bb96a52dcc75dedca02ad42fc7850.zip |
On Windows, call bind_textdomain_codeset on domains other than the default one,
too, so that the codeset is properly mapped on the newly added PL domains.
Diffstat (limited to 'src/backend/utils/init/miscinit.c')
-rw-r--r-- | src/backend/utils/init/miscinit.c |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/backend/utils/init/miscinit.c b/src/backend/utils/init/miscinit.c index b4b87b6f10a..30ecbd3779e 100644 --- a/src/backend/utils/init/miscinit.c +++ b/src/backend/utils/init/miscinit.c @@ -8,7 +8,7 @@ * * * IDENTIFICATION - * $PostgreSQL: pgsql/src/backend/utils/init/miscinit.c,v 1.172 2009/01/05 13:57:12 tgl Exp $ + * $PostgreSQL: pgsql/src/backend/utils/init/miscinit.c,v 1.173 2009/03/08 16:07:12 alvherre Exp $ * *------------------------------------------------------------------------- */ @@ -30,6 +30,7 @@ #endif #include "catalog/pg_authid.h" +#include "mb/pg_wchar.h" #include "miscadmin.h" #include "postmaster/autovacuum.h" #include "storage/fd.h" @@ -1241,6 +1242,7 @@ pg_bindtextdomain(const char *domain) get_locale_path(my_exec_path, locale_path); bindtextdomain(domain, locale_path); + pg_bind_textdomain_codeset(domain, GetDatabaseEncoding()); } #endif } |